What companies run services between Bracknell, England and Maidstone, England?

You can take a train from Bracknell to Maidstone East via Clapham Junction and London Victoria in around 2h 33m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Bracknell Bus Station to Maidstone via Wellington Street Stop C, Slough, Ealing Broadway, Haven Green / Ealing Broadway, Harrow Road /North Circular Rd, and London Stonebridge in around 4h 18m.
